HCP's programs are made possible by support from members, and in part by government grant agencies, private & public foundations, corporate & individual contributions, and the tireless work of many volunteers and interns dedicated to increasing the understanding and appreciation of photography and its evolving role in contemporary culture.

Volunteer
Volunteers play an essential role in the work we do. From painting and spackling to distribution to serving refreshments at opening receptions, we couldn't do it without you! We regularly look for volunteers for gallery prep, Bayou City Arts Festival, Annual Print Auction, and SPIN.

Internship 
HCP provides opportunities for undergraduate and graduate students to gain practical experience as a volunteer intern in programming, membership, exhibitions, education, library science, publications, and archiving. Internships are unpaid, but course credit can be arranged with the intern’s educational institution. HCP internships require a comittment of 8 hours per week for a minimum of 3 months during HCP business hours of Monday - Friday, 10:00 a.m. - 6:00 p.m.
